National Capital Treatment & Recovery, formerly Phoenix House, a substance abuse treatment facility in Arlington, VA is currently seeking a full-time Residential Specialist to join our Men's Residential Program. This is a 12 bed program for all Adult Men. Responsibilities include monitoring the therapeutic milieu and client activities, responding to client’s crises and emergencies as needed. This position requires the individual to possess good boundary guidelines within the scope and setting of the therapeutic interaction. This position assures a safe and drug free environment and provides Life Skills and 12 Step Education. This position is full-time and Tuesday-Saturday 11pm-7am.
